Item Display Mode Function This feature is provided to allow aspect ratios other than 16:9 to be displayed without geometric distortion. The options under Display Mode will be different depending on the input signal sources. (XL2430 only) When the input signal is at 144 Hz, only Full is available. Depending on your selection of Picture Mode, different Display Mode option is pre-set. Change the setting if needed. Full Scales the input image to fill the screen. Ideal for 16:9 aspect images. Aspect The input image is displayed without geometric distortion filling as much of the display as possible. 1:1 Displays the input image in its native resolution without scaling. 17" (4:3) Displays the input image as if on a 17" monitor of 4:3 aspect ratio. 19" (4:3) Displays the input image as if on a 19" monitor of 4:3 aspect ratio. 19" (5:4) (XL2730 only) Displays the input image as if on a 19" monitor of 5:4 aspect ratio. 19"W (16:10) Displays the input image as if on a 19"W monitor of 16:10 aspect ratio. 21.5" (16:9) Displays the input image as if on a 21.5" monitor of 16:9 aspect ratio. 22"W (16:10) Displays the input image as if on a 22"W monitor of 16:10 aspect ratio. 23"W (16:9) Displays the input image as if on a 23"W monitor of 16:9 aspect ratio. 23.6"W (16:9) (XL2730 only) Displays the input image as if on a 23.6"W monitor of 16:9 aspect ratio. 24"W (16:9) Displays the input image as if on a 24"W (XL2730 monitor of 16:9 aspect ratio. only) Range 50 Navigating the main menu
